As the title describes, /clear deletes all items placed in the player's inventory crafting grid, even when the clear command specifies a different item.
How to recreate:
Make a repeating command block with the following command: "/clear @a sunflower 1"
Attempt to place a stone block in your crafting grid in survival mode. It will disappear
Duplicate of MC-172272